1953 New Zealand Half Crown, aUNC1953 New Zealand Half Crown in aUNC grade is a pre decimal silver coin from the coronation year of Elizabeth II. The 1953 issue is noted for a relatively low mintage and a portrait variant described as having no shoulder strap, a detail of interest to collectors. This piece represents mid 20th century New Zealand coinage and the transition period in Commonwealth minting. Country: New Zealand Year: 1953 Denomination: Half Crown Composition: 92. 5%
